Closest approach of Comet 209P/LINEAR to Earth

Between January 2013 and December 2100 the closest approach of Comet 209P/LINEAR to Earth happens on Thu May 29 2014 at a distance of 0.05555074 Astronomical Units, or 8,310,272 kilometers:
